ALEXANDRIA, Va., Aug. 26 -- United States Patent no. 12,401,525, issued on Aug. 26, was assigned to TOYOTA MOTOR NORTH AMERICA INC. (Plano, Texas) and TOYOTA JIDOSHA K.K. (Aichi, Japan).

"Vehicle temporary certificate authentication" was invented by Ismail Thanickel (Frisco, Texas).

According to the abstract* released by the U.S. Patent & Trademark Office: "An example operation includes one or more of obtaining, by a server, a certificate from an IoT device associated with a vehicle, determining, by the server, the certificate is not a revoked certificate, assigning, by the server, a temporary certificate to the IoT device, and validating, by the server, the temporary certificate."
